Application of coherent optical techniques in the study of serve mathematical operations
Abstract
The aim of the project is to study some of the mathematical operations by coherent optical processing techniques with the help of gratings. These mathematical operations are namely:
(1) Translation
(2) Addition
(3) Subtraction
(4) Differentiation
(5) Integration
This report deals with the principles of coherent optical data processing, spatial filtering, and optical computation.
Theory of grating as binary filter and mathematical operations, construction of object transparencies, fabrication of gratings by interference are placed in initial steps.
The experimental setup, results obtained, and difficulties experienced are discussed in the end.
